This year marks the big 5-O for beloved characters the Berenstain Bears—who first appeared in Jan and Stan Berenstain’s illustrated children’s book The Big Honey Hunt in 1962. To date, over 300 books selling over 250 million copies have featured the Bears. The furry family made their toon debut on [...]
